Job Summary
The Delivery Driver (DD) works in support of the Central Kitchen management team to facilitate the Delivery of Online Orders and the completion of all kitchen operation and store support and performs a variety of tasks related to different areas. The DD ensures an exceptional customer experience that supports our vision to be the first choice in food and convenience.
Principal Duties
1. Support and follow all safety and security initiatives.
2. Ensure the proper execution of assigned foodservice programs and procedures.
3. Fulfill store and outside customer food orders in an organized fashion, all while adhering to local and Federal Food Code to ensure the safe delivery of food products.
4. Provide Store level support of cleaning store level equipment as trained and directed based on cleaning schedule and accordance to local and Federal Food Code laws and Leo’s Best Practices.
Other Duties
5. Complete all kitchen cleaning functions (i.e., cleaning, dusting, sweeping, mopping, emptying trash, etc.) both inside and outside the Central Kitchen
6. Replenish products and supplies to ensure in-stock conditions at all times in the cooler and shelving.
7. Communicate with the management team regarding customer requests and store level concerns.
8. Complete other tasks as assigned by store management.
BASIC QUALIFICATIONS
1. Possess a valid Indiana Driver’s License
2. Provide Proof of Insurance
3. Provide a Smoke Free delivery experience.
4. Follow Indiana Law pertaining to texting and cell phone use.
5. Ability to lift 60 pounds
6. High School Diploma or GED
7. Must be at least 21 years of age to be considered for this position
8. Reliable transportation
9. Serve Safe Certified, if requested
